No sacred cows here: Swedish militants take art bovine hostage

STOCKHOLM, Aug 19 (AFP) - A shadowy group of militant Stockholmers have threatened to execute a fiberglass life-size cow they stole from an outdoor art exhibit, a Swedish newspaper reported on Thursday.

The Militant Graffiti Artists demanded in a video cassette sent to the paper that cows which have been on display on Stockholm's streets this summer as part of the Cow Parade "be declared non-art, otherwise hostages will be sacrificed."

A picture in the tabloid Aftonbladet from the video clip shows the brightly-coloured cow, apparently unharmed, flanked by two masked militants clad in black.

The militants brandished electric drills as though they were machine guns.
"As members of Stockholm's Militant Graffiti Artists, we feel it is our moral duty to defend our city against the cows which have invaded our streets," a distorted voice says in the clip, according to Aftonbladet.

The group, which kidnapped the cow two weeks ago, threatened to destroy the artwork unless the 100 or so other cows are removed from the city's streets by August 23 at 12:00 pm (1000 GMT), one week before the exhibit's scheduled end.

A spokeswoman for the Cow Parade project deemed the threats "very serious and disturbing", but did not say whether the organizers would be cowed by the ultimatum.

Earlier this month, when the touring exhibition was in Prague, a cow was stolen and feared dumped in the river.

Vandals also attacked dozens of the Cow Parade exhibition's 214 beasts dotted around central Prague, causing damage of around 1 million koruna (31,000 euros, 38,000 dollars), exhibition organisers said.

Every cow in the parade has a sponsor, a person or a company that has paid for the making of the cow. That way the person or company gets some advertising. This commercialism is what upsets the militants, they say that advertising can never be considered art. That is of course rubbish, many great artists in the world works in advertising.
However, none of the sponsors have actually ordered a cow from an artist and told him or her "this is what your cow has to look like". The artists have been able to work freely on their cows.

In September, all the cows in the parade are going to be sold at an auction in order to raise money for vulnerable children. By stealing this cow, the militants have deprived the children of about $6000, possibly more . So one has to hope that they return the cow.
The artist has three more cows in the parade. She fears for their security as well.
